In a scene reminiscent of the turbulent 1960’s, a black student group at the University of California Santa Cruz successfully occupied the main campus building until its demands were met by the school administration.
The African/Black Student Alliance updated its approach, calling the building takeover a “reclamation,” and issuing demands for immediate response while threatening additional demands.
For three days the group occupied Kerr Hall until Chancellor George Blumenthal agreed to their demands. As a result, all black and Caribbean-identified students now have a four-year housing guarantee to live in the Rosa Parks African American Themed House. The building’s lounge will be reopened, the exterior will be painted in “Pan-Afrikan” colors of red, green and black, and all UC Santa Cruz incoming students will be forced to undergo mandatory diversity competency training.
